   globus_result_t globus_xio_attr_cntl (attr, driver, GLOBUS_XIO_UDP_SET_LISTEN_RANGE, int
       listener_min_port, int listener_max_port)
       This is an overloaded member function, provided for convenience. It differs from the above
       function only in what argument(s) it accepts. Set the port range to confine the listener
       to.

       Used only where no specific service or port has been set. It overrides the range set in
       the GLOBUS_UDP_PORT_RANGE env variable. If 'restrict port' is true, the listening port
       will be constrained to the range specified.

       Parameters
           listener_min_port The lower bound on the listener port. (default 0 -- no bound)
           listener_max_port The upper bound on the listener port. (default 0 -- no bound)

       See also
           GLOBUS_XIO_UDP_SET_RESTRICT_PORT

   globus_result_t globus_xio_attr_cntl (attr, driver, GLOBUS_XIO_UDP_SET_MULTICAST, char *
       contact_string)
       This is an overloaded member function, provided for convenience. It differs from the above
       function only in what argument(s) it accepts. Join a multicast group.

       Specify a multicast group to join. All packets received will be to the specified multicast
       address. Do not use GLOBUS_XIO_UDP_CONNECT, GLOBUS_XIO_UDP_SET_PORT, or pass a contact
       string on the open. Consider using GLOBUS_XIO_UDP_SET_REUSEADDR to allow other apps to
       join this group. Use GLOBUS_XIO_UDP_SET_INTERFACE to specify the interface to use. Will
       not affect handles set with GLOBUS_XIO_UDP_SET_HANDLE. GLOBUS_XIO_UDP_SET_RESTRICT_PORT is
       ignored.

       Parameters
           contact_string A pointer to a contact string of the multicast group to join with the
           format: <hostname/ip>:<port/service>

   globus_result_t globus_xio_data_descriptor_cntl (dd, driver, GLOBUS_XIO_UDP_GET_CONTACT, char
       ** contact_string_out)
       This is an overloaded member function, provided for convenience. It differs from the above
       function only in what argument(s) it accepts. Get the contact string associated with a
       handle or data descriptor.

       Use with globus_xio_handle_cntl() to get a contact string for the udp listener. Use with
       globus_xio_data_descriptor_cntl() to get the sender's contact string from a data
       descriptor passed to globus_xio_register_read().

       Parameters
           contact_string_out A pointer to a contact string will be stored here. The user should
           free() it when done with it. It will be in the format: <hostname>:<port>

       See also
           GLOBUS_XIO_GET_LOCAL_CONTACT

   globus_result_t globus_xio_data_descriptor_cntl (dd, driver, GLOBUS_XIO_UDP_SET_CONTACT, char
       * contact_string)
       This is an overloaded member function, provided for convenience. It differs from the above
       function only in what argument(s) it accepts. Set the destination contact.

       Use on a data descriptor passed to globus_xio_register_write() to specify the recipient of
       the data. This is necessary with unconnected handles or to send to recipients other than
       the connected one.

       Parameters
           contact_string A pointer to a contact string of the format
           <hostname/ip>:<port/service>

       See also
           GLOBUS_XIO_UDP_CONNECT

   globus_result_t globus_xio_handle_cntl (handle, driver, GLOBUS_XIO_UDP_CONNECT, char *
       contact_string)
       This is an overloaded member function, provided for convenience. It differs from the above
       function only in what argument(s) it accepts. Set the default destination contact.

       Connecting a handle to a specific contact blocks packets from any other contact. It also
       sets the default destination of all outgoing packets so, using GLOBUS_XIO_UDP_SET_CONTACT
       is unnecessary.

       Parameters
           contact_string A pointer to a contact string of the format
           <hostname/ip>:<port/service>
